Forklift Operator Killed in Mining Accident

Des Moines, Neb., October 2012—A utility miner with 19 years of experience was killed on the surface of an underground limestone mine. He was driving a forklift downhill toward the mine entrance when the forklift went out of control. It struck a concrete support for a conveyor and overturned, killing him. The federal Mine Health and Safety Administration (MSHA) is investigating. MSHA reports that this was the sixth haulage-related fatality of 2012, compared to two during the same period in 2011.  – www.msha.gov
